The 3 months correlation between Bucher and Jungfraubahn is 0.32.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Bucher Industries AG and Jungfraubahn Holding AG in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Jungfraubahn Holding and Bucher Industries is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Bucher Industries AG are associated (or correlated) with Jungfraubahn Holding.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Jungfraubahn Holding has no effect on the direction of Bucher Industries i.e., Bucher Industries and Jungfraubahn Holding go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Bucher Industries and Jungfraubahn Holding
The main advantage of trading using opposite Bucher Industries and Jungfraubahn Holding posit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Bucher Industries position performs unexpectedly, Jungfraubahn Holding can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
